What is meant by direct current ?

Direct current or dc can be defined as the flow of electrons, which is in a unidirectional way.

Here,

The given symbol represents the DC power source component in the electrical circuit.

The direct current is the form of power, that has been most commonly produced by the power sources such as batteries, solar cells, etc.

The dc power is mainly used in the devices with low voltage applications such as automotive devices, charging batteries, aircraft applications and also in the low current application devices.

What is Newton's law of gravitation?

Newton's law of gravity states that each particle having mass in the universe attracts each other particle with a force known as the gravitational force.

Gravitational force is proportional to the product of the masses of the two bodies and inversely proportional to the square of their distance.

When mass increases and distance reduces, gravity rises. Gravity also lowers when the distance between two points grows and the mass decreases.

Calculate the decrease in gravitational potential energy of the ball as it moves down through the 0.90m the mass of the ball is 0.60kg

Answers

Answer:

G.P.E = 5.292 Joules

Explanation:

Given the following data;

Mass = 0.6 kg

Height = 0.9 m

To find the gravitational potential energy;

Gravitational potential energy (GPE): it is an energy possessed by an object or body due to its position above the earth.

Mathematically, potential energy is given by the formula;

[tex] G.P.E = mgh[/tex]

Where,

G.P.E represents potential energy measured in Joules.

m represents the mass of an object.

g represents acceleration due to gravity measured in meters per seconds square.

h represents the height measured in meters.

But we know that acceleration due to gravity is equal to 9.8m/s²

G.P.E = 0.6*9.8*0.9

G.P.E = 5.292 Joules

What is work done?

Work done in physics is the dot product of force and displacement. Therefore, every work done is associated with a force but not all force result in work done. Those force, which result in a displacement will do work done.

Holding a heavy piece of wood does not make a displacement in the object. Similarly, when we hold the door to stop we just apply a force and not displacing the door. In both cases work done is zero.

When we push a car to make it move and any movement from the side of the car result in a work done. Similarly in when we push a child in a swing we make the swing move a distance by applying force. Thus work is being done on the object.
